Back in my student days when I worked for a mining company doing exploration, the fly on our tent would be erected over the tent, not touching it. This would provide an extra layer of protection against both rain and sun. If it doesn't touch, there is no path for rain to follow onto the roof of the tent, thus providing a layer of protection against leaks.
